Understanding Personal Micro Loans
Personal micro loans are small, quick-term loans designed to meet quick financial needs. They usually range from a couple of hundred to a few thousand dollars and are supposed to be repaid over a short period. These loans can be used for various functions, together with unexpected medical expenses, automobile repairs, or even small business ventures. The appeal of micro loans lies in their accessibility and the comparatively easy application process in comparison with conventional loans.
The Problem of Bad Credit
Dangerous credit can stem from various components, together with missed funds, high debt-to-earnings ratios, and even bankruptcy. Conventional lenders often rely closely on credit score scores to determine eligibility, which may exclude a big portion of the inhabitants. This exclusion can perpetuate a cycle of monetary instability, making it troublesome for individuals to improve their credit score scores and regain entry to raised financial products.
The Rise of other Lending Platforms
In response to the challenges confronted by people with unhealthy credit, different lending platforms have emerged as a viable solution. These platforms usually leverage expertise to assess creditworthiness by way of non-traditional means. As an alternative of relying solely on credit scores, they may consider elements similar to revenue, employment stability, and even social conduct. This shift in analysis standards allows for a more inclusive strategy to lending.
One notable instance of this development is the rise of peer-to-peer (P2P) lending platforms. These platforms join borrowers immediately with particular person buyers keen to fund their loans. By bypassing conventional financial institutions, P2P lending permits for more flexible phrases and the potential of decrease curiosity rates, even for these with poor credit score histories.
Modern Evaluation Methods
To additional improve access to micro loans for people with unhealthy credit, many different lenders are adopting revolutionary assessment strategies. For example, some platforms make the most of synthetic intelligence (AI) and machine studying algorithms to investigate a borrower’s financial habits and predict their skill to repay a loan. This data-pushed approach can provide a extra nuanced understanding of a borrower’s monetary scenario, allowing lenders to make more knowledgeable choices.
Moreover, some lenders are beginning to think about different data sources, equivalent to utility funds, rental historical past, and even social media activity. This broader perspective can help to paint a extra correct image of an individual’s creditworthiness, enabling lenders to supply loans to those that may have been previously ignored.

Building a Constructive Credit Historical past
One of many most vital benefits of non-public micro loans for people with dangerous credit score is the opportunity to rebuild their credit score history. By efficiently repaying a micro loan, borrowers can display their creditworthiness to future lenders. Many different lenders report repayment exercise to credit score bureaus, allowing borrowers to regularly improve their credit scores.
This aspect of micro loans serves as a powerful incentive for individuals to take control of their financial conditions. As they construct a constructive credit historical past, they might become eligible for bigger loans with higher phrases sooner or later, additional enhancing their financial resilience.
